10 Essential Tips for Effective Industrial Valve Maintenance
In industrial operations, the reliability and efficiency of equipment directly impact productivity and safety. One crucial component of many systems is the industrial valve, which plays a pivotal role in regulating flow and pressure. Ensuring the proper maintenance of these valves is essential for minimizing downtime, extending the lifespan of equipment, and preventing costly failures. Here are ten essential tips for effective industrial valve maintenance.

Understand the Valve Specifications
Before any maintenance work is performed, it’s crucial to understand the specific type of valve being serviced. Different types of valves, such as gate, globe, ball, or butterfly valves, have distinct operational characteristics and maintenance requirements. Always refer to manufacturer specifications and documentation to ensure proper service.Establish a Maintenance Schedule
Routine maintenance is key to preventing unexpected failures. Develop a comprehensive maintenance schedule based on the manufacturer’s recommendations, operational conditions, and industry standards. Regular checks will help catch potential issues before they escalate, contributing to the longevity and reliability of the valves.Inspect Regularly for Wear and Tear
Frequent inspections are vital for identifying signs of wear, corrosion, or damage. Look for external indicators such as leaks, unusual noises, or difficulty in operation. Internal conditions should also be assessed when valves are disassembled during maintenance tasks. Documenting inspection findings can help track the condition over time and inform future maintenance activities.Lubricate Moving Parts Appropriately
Proper lubrication of moving parts is essential for smooth operation and to reduce wear and friction. Use the recommended type and amount of lubricant as specified by the manufacturer. Be careful not to over-lubricate, as this can attract dirt and debris, leading to further complications.Check Seals and Gaskets

Valves rely on seals and gaskets to maintain pressure and prevent leaks. Regularly inspect these components for signs of wear or damage, and replace them as needed. Updating seals and gaskets not only contributes to leak prevention but also helps maintain optimal valve performance.

For applications requiring precise flow control, regular calibration is vital. Ensure that valves are calibrated according to operational requirements and manufacturer guidelines. Accurate calibration prevents issues such as flow inefficiencies and system disruptions.Train Personnel Properly
Ensuring that staff are well-trained in valve maintenance and operation is critical. Provide comprehensive training that includes understanding valve functions, conducting inspections, and executing repairs. Proper training minimizes the risk of human error and enhances overall equipment reliability.Utilize Technology for Monitoring
Embrace advancements in technology, such as digital monitoring tools and sensors, to keep track of valve performance. These tools can alert personnel to irregularities or potential failures before they become significant issues. Regularly updating software and systems used for monitoring also ensures accurate data collection.Implement Replacement Strategies
Establish a proactive replacement strategy for valves that are reaching the end of their usable life. Assessing the age and condition of valves helps in making informed decisions about replacements. Having a plan in place reduces downtime and ensures a ready supply of necessary equipment.Document All Maintenance Activities
Keeping detailed records of all maintenance activities is crucial. This documentation should include inspection dates, findings, repairs made, and parts replaced. A robust maintenance log facilitates better decision-making and helps identify patterns that could indicate recurring issues.
In conclusion, effective industrial valve maintenance is not just about performing routine checks and repairs; it’s about creating a comprehensive strategy that ensures reliability and efficiency. By following these essential tips, companies can reduce operational risks, extend the life of their valves, and drive overall productivity in their industrial operations. Adopting proactive maintenance measures not only enhances equipment performance but also fosters a culture of safety and responsibility within the organization.
